Richard Huxton wrote: > Emmanuel Quevillon wrote: >> Hi, >> >> I have a basic question about pg client. I know it is possible to let >> pg complete the name of a table by pressing the arrow key. > > It's the Tab key by default, which might be what you're referring to. Yep. > > But >> unfortunately I can't do it while I am connected to pg (8.2) from a >> gnome terminal. >> Also the history does not work for me when I press up arraow key. > > If it works in your console but not Gnome, then it's worth checking what > terminal it thinks it is - echo $TERM. Mine says "xterm". It's also > worth testing some other applications with readline support and see if > their history/completion > It does not work either gnome-terminal or xterm... > If it doesn't work in the console too, it's probably a problem with your > readline library. I think that's the problem, I compiled postgres wihtout readline... --without-readline > Thanks! -- ------------------------- Emmanuel Quevillon Biological Software and Databases Group Institut Pasteur +33 1 44 38 95 98 tuco at_ pasteur dot fr -------------------------
